Director of Procurement, Distributor Programs
What You'll Be Doing Strategic Sourcing & Supplier Management- Develop and execute sourcing strategies for regional and secondary prime distribution programs, produce distributors, and other specialty food categories.
- Lead Request for Information (RFI) and Request for Proposal (RFP) processes, including bid preparation, supplier evaluations, pricing analysis, and contract negotiations.
- Negotiate supplier agreements that deliver value through competitive pricing, service, quality, and operational support.
- Manage supplier relationships through regular business reviews and performance evaluations.
- Identify opportunities to reduce total cost of ownership and improve supplier performance across assigned categories.
- Support procurement initiatives that drive purchasing compliance and maximize program adoption across market segments.
- Partner with operational leaders to support unit openings, closings, supply chain implementations, and issue resolution.
- Assist with integration activities related to acquisitions and organizational growth initiatives.
- Support corporate initiatives, including supplier diversity and sustainability programs.
- Build and maintain strong working relationships with stakeholders across Elior to support cost reduction, implementation, and continuous improvement efforts.
- Analyze spend data to identify sourcing opportunities and areas of non-contracted purchasing.
- Support budgeting and forecasting activities related to supply chain revenue and procurement programs.
- Monitor commodity markets, pricing trends, and industry developments to inform sourcing strategies.
- Continuously evaluate procurement processes and recommend improvements that enhance efficiency, compliance, and results.
- Support technology initiatives related to procurement and supplier management, including RFP tools, EDI, procure-to-pay systems, and vendor compliance programs.
- Manage supplier contracts and ensure compliance with contractual terms and conditions.
- Review and understand contract provisions including insurance requirements, indemnification, termination clauses, audit rights, and regulatory requirements.
- Ensure sourcing activities comply with company policies, procurement standards, and risk management practices.
- Support special projects and other procurement initiatives as assigned by leadership.
